Definition and Scope: Industrial dry lubricants are solid lubricating materials that are applied to surfaces to reduce friction and wear between moving parts without the need for oil or grease. These lubricants typically consist of a dry film of solid lubricating particles such as graphite, molybdenum disulfide, or PTFE, which adhere to the surface and provide lubrication. Industrial dry lubricants are commonly used in applications where traditional liquid lubricants are not suitable, such as in high-temperature environments, clean room operations, or where oil or grease may attract dust and dirt. They offer advantages such as reduced maintenance requirements, improved equipment lifespan, and enhanced performance in extreme conditions. The global Industrial Dry Lubricants market size was estimated at USD 957.53 million in 2024, exhibiting a CAGR of 2.30% during the forecast period.
